The American Revolution, which lasted from 1775 to 1783, refers to the American war for independence from the British Empire. It marked a pivotal turning point in history, and became a beacon of guiding light for other similar independent movements. The American Revolution was led by legendary figures like George Washington, Thomas Jefferson, et al, and under their leadership, it achieved the desired outcome, thereby laying the foundation for the US to become the superpower it is today.
